Expand Up @@ -35,9 +35,9 @@ The essential part of a pluggable widget is its client component: a React compon

The client component is mainly focused on presentation and interaction with an end-user, while data fetching, validation, and updating are handled by the Mendix Platform. Mendix provides your component with APIs which follow a [unidirectional data flow pattern](https://www.geeksforgeeks.org/unidirectional-data-flow/), much like the [Redux](https://redux.js.org/basics/data-flow) and [Flux](https://facebook.github.io/flux/docs/in-depth-overview#structure-and-data-flow) APIs. Mendix follows the “batteries included but removable” motto. You do not have to care about nuances if standard behavior suffices for you, but you can adjust behaviors when required.

A widget component is [mounted](https://en.reactjs.org/docs/react-component.html#mounting) and [unmounted](https://en.reactjs.org/docs/react-component.html#unmounting) when a widget is shown or hiddenfor example when a page is opened or due to [conditional visibility](/refguide/common-widget-properties/#visibility-properties). A component receives [props](https://en.reactjs.org/docs/components-and-props.html) which resemble properties described in its widget definition XML file. A prop's key comes from the [`key`](#key-attribute) attribute, and its value is based on the configuration of the property. Prop values are immutable, but the Mendix Platform re-renders the component passing new values when necessary.

This section is generated based on options chosen while running the Mendix Pluggable Widget Generator. You will rarely need to modify it after it is generated. This sample widget features several widget attributes:

* `id`<a id="widget-id"></a> This the fully qualified name of the widget called widget ID. Using widget ID, the Mendix Platform distinguishes widgets from each other. Widget ID should never be changed after a widget is used in an app or is published in the Marketplace. Reverse domain-style names, as in example above, are recommended.
* `pluginWidget` This should always be set to `true`. This way, the Mendix Platform can distinguish between the newer pluggable widgets and the older custom widgets.
* `offlineCapable` This shows if a widget can work while an app is offline. For more information on offline apps, see the [Offline-First](/refguide/offline-first/) guide. A widget that fetches information from a third-party API, for example a widget that fetches airline ticket prices, could not function without an internet connection. If a widget cannot work offline, Mendix Studio Pro will forbid its use on pages that must be available offline.
* `supportedPlatform` This shows the platforms a widget is compatible with. `Web` describes widgets that are only compatible with web and hybrid mobile apps. `Native` describes widgets that are compatible with native mobile apps.

Some properties can or must have more attributes or tags. This depends on the `type` property. The following elements should be present for every property:

* `key`<a id="key-attribute"></a> This element is a property's unique, single-word identifier. The `key` elements are used internally to identify properties, so they should never change after a widget is used in an app or is published in the Marketplace. A `key` element also identifies a property value when it is passed to a pluggable widget’s client component.
* `type`<a id="type-attribute"></a> This element is a property's type. The `type` element defines which values can be configured for a property, which UI is used in the Mendix Studio Pro, and what type of value a pluggable widget’s client component receives.
* `caption` This element is a short label identifying a property to a modeling developer. The first letter of a caption should be capitalized.
* `description` This element is a longer description of a property. A description should be capitalized and limited to one or two sentences.
